Last night’s TNA Sacrifice main event saw reigning TNA World Heavyweight Champion Mike Santana defending the gold against Steve Maclin, but the match unfortunately was brought to an abrupt halt and ended in a no contest due to an injury sustained by Maclin, leaving many in the building and watching at home worried about his condition.

The injury came after Maclin fell victim to a superkick from Santana. PWInsider have revealed some more information about Maclin’s status and the specific injury that occurred. Although it has not outrightly been confirmed, the early belief is that Maclin suffered a concussion, getting rocked with the superkick and the match ultimately getting called off by referee Alice Lane. 

Once Maclin got to the back and was checked out further, it is noted that he seemed coherent but was unhappy about the fact that the main event was cancelled mid-match. TNA had Eddie Edwards run out on the fly to try and give the fans something after the main event was stopped, brawling with Santana before Edwards was laid out with a big frog splash through a table.
